Abstract: In this paper, we deal with the problem of exponential stabilisation for a class of distributed second-order bilinear systems. The systems under consideration come with a time-varying delay and are evolving in a Hilbert space. A new stabilising feedback law is proposed. Existence and uniqueness of the mild solution for the controlled system are proved. Moreover, under a new controllability condition which is both sufficient and necessary, we establish exponential stabilisation results and provide an explicit decay rate estimate. Some illustrating applications are displayed.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
